What the data says

Farnham Heath End has no sixth form. Of the 213 pupils who finished Year 11 there in 2023, 32% moved to a sixth form college, 51% to a further education college and 3% started an apprenticeship.

Sixth form colleges are the main next step: 32% of leavers went to one, roughly twice the England rate of 13%.

Fine Art is unusually popular at GCSE: 21% of the year group took it, against 9% of pupils across England.

GCSE results in 2025 were in line with the national picture: Attainment 8 of 44.8 against 46.1 across England and 50.8 in Surrey, with 40% of pupils getting grade 5 or above in both English and maths (England 45%).

Progress 8 is not available for 2025 and 2026: these cohorts had no Key Stage 2 tests in 2020 and 2021, so there is no baseline. Attainment 8 shows results without taking pupils’ starting points into account.
